A perfect spot to enjoy a light lunch with friends overlooking Bude Canal and Summerleaze Beach. The view from the conservatory is great especially when the waves are splashing up and over the breakwater. The staff are very friendly, good value for money, delightful cake selection and it is open all year round. Well worth a visit time and again.
Dr Oliver SacksDr Oliver Sacks
Loved the little beepers that told you your order is ready - why don't all cafes have these?? The view is lovely in the conservatory, overlooking the mouth of the bay/beach/canal and the service was friendly and quick. Just had coffee and cakes but very well priced.

We popped in for lunch and expected a lot more given the reviews so far. Given the price on the menu of a sandwich - £4.95 - I hoped it would be something a bit more special than what I could buy in the supermarket. No one expects you to spend £4.95 on just a sandwich, right? I ordered tuna mayo, and hoped for a sandwich on a plate, maybe with some salad to make it worth nearly a fiver. What I actually got was a boxed sandwich, bone dry due to an apparent lack of mayo, not even with any salad in it, and a bag of crisps. We then ordered 2 coffees (and a sandwich for my partner), and spent a grand total of £14.90. Save yourself the money and pop to a supermarket for a £3 meal deal, then a coffee shop for a coffee separately.... you'll probably spend less, and you'll get the meal deal drink as extra! The only thing stopping this from having 1 star is the view, but that in no way offsets the extortionate costs, or...

It was my wife's birthday and she wanted something like a high tea to share with other family members including young grandchildren. It was a Sunday when we were trying to find somewhere, so quite difficult. However, with help from tourist info we found The Castle at Bude. We had a really lovely tea the following afternoon, with a range of very tasty sandwiches and absolutely delicious cakes along with mince pies and cream. Pots of tea were included all for a very reasonable price. The table was laid nicely and service was helpful and friendly. We were delighted with it all and it was precisely how my wife wanted it to be. Many thanks to all concerned at the cafe.
